Safe Drinking Water Contaminated water and poor sanitation are linked to transmission of diseases such as cholera, diarrhea, dysentery,
hepatitis A, typhoid, and polio.

With children particularly at risk from water-related diseases, access to improved sources of water can result in better health, and therefore
better school attendance, with positive longer-term consequences for their lives.

 Source intake structure improvements
 Slow sand filtration
 Chlorination with calcium hypochlorite
 Repair of tanks
 Addition of storage
 Distribution system expansion
Measurement of Success • Periodic site visits by Local Liaisons trained by project engineers. • Site visits to include a plant inspection and water sampling. • Findings will be documented. • Additional training provided to local operators if needed.
